Browse Source

add nk part2

master
Jakub Škrabánek 2 years ago
parent
commit
b44d69f76b
  1. 9
      nk_part2/init.php
  2. 45
      nk_part2/list.php
  3. 31
      nk_part2/login.php
  4. 6
      nk_part2/logout.php
  5. 15
      nk_part2/menu.php

9
nk_part2/init.php

@ -0,0 +1,9 @@
<?php
//napojení na DB
$servername = "studenti.odbornaskola.cz";
$user = "u447";
$pw = "000000";
$dbname = "u447";
$conn = mysqli_connect($servername, $user, $pw, $dbname);
?>

45
nk_part2/list.php

@ -0,0 +1,45 @@
<?php
session_start();
include("init.php");
?>
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Výpis knihy</title>
</head>
<body>
<h1>Výpis knihy</h1>
<?php
include "menu.php";
?>
<!-- <h2>Nadpis</h2>
<h4>od: jméno</h4>
<h5>cas</h5>
<p>zpráva</p>
<hr> -->
<?php
$sql = "SELECT nk_prispevky.id, nk_users.username, nk_prispevky.title, nk_prispevky.msg, nk_prispevky.created
FROM nk_prispevky
INNER JOIN nk_users ON nk_prispevky.id_nk_users = nk_users.id
ORDER BY nk_prispevky.id DESC";
$result = mysqli_query($conn,$sql);
if (mysqli_num_rows($result) > 0) {
while ($row = mysqli_fetch_assoc($result)){
echo "<h2>".$row["title"] ."</h2>";
echo "<h4> od: " . $row["username"]."</h4>";
echo "<h5>". $row["created"] . "</h5>";
echo "<p>" . $row["msg"] . "</p>";
echo "<hr>";
}
}
?>
</body>
</html>

31
nk_part2/login.php

@ -0,0 +1,31 @@
<?php
session_start();
include("init.php");
?>
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Login</title>
</head>
<body>
<h1>Příhlášení</h1>
<?php
include "menu.php";
?>
<form action="action_login.php" method="post">
<label for="username">Uživatelské jméno</label>
<br>
<input type="text" name="username" id="username">
<br>
<label for="pw">Heslo</label>
<br>
<input type="password" name="pw" id="pw">
<br>
<input type="submit" value="Login">
</form>
</body>
</html>

6
nk_part2/logout.php

@ -0,0 +1,6 @@
<?php
session_start();
session_unset();
session_destroy();
header("Location: /?logout=1");
?>

15
nk_part2/menu.php

@ -0,0 +1,15 @@
<ul>
<li><a href="/">HOME</a></li>
<li><a href="list.php">Vypsat knihu</a></li>
<li><a href="write.php">Zapsat do knihy</a></li>
<?php
if(isset($_SESSION["logged"])) {
echo '<li><a href="logout.php">Odhlásit se</a></li>';
} else {
echo '<li><a href="reg.php">Registrovat se</a></li>'; // kombinace uvozovek
echo "<li><a href=\"login.php\">Přihlásit se</a></li>"; //"escape" znaků
}
?>
</ul>
Loading…
Cancel
Save